分布式账本技术对数据篡改的防护能力有多强?

发布时间:2026/2/6 3:30 当前位置:首页 > 行业
分布式账本技术(Distributed Ledger Technology,DLT)是一种去中心化的数据库解决方案,可以在多个地点、多个系统之间共享和同步被称为“账本”的信息。它为确保数据的安全性、完整性和透明性提供了强有力的工具。这种技术在防范数据篡改方面的能力出类拔萃,其深层原理与机制为其提供了强大的保护。
首先,分布式账本的最重要特性是数据的去中心化。在传统的集中式数据库中,数据存储在单一位置,这使得黑客攻击变得相对简单。分布式账本通过将数据分散存储在多个节点上,降低了单点故障的风险。如果攻击者试图破坏某一节点的数据,其余节点仍然可以保持数据的完整性和一致性。通过这种方式,即便某一部分节点遭到攻击,整个系统的安全性依然得以保证。
一种普遍采用的技术是加密算法,分布式账本使用公钥和私钥的对称与非对称加密机制来保护数据。每一笔交易在创建时都会生成唯一的数字签名,任何试图对数据库中的记录进行更改,都会导致数字签名的失效,从而使得篡改行为变得明显。交易记录一旦被写入账本,就无法被更改或删除,形成永久性的审计轨迹,从而有效防止数据篡改。
区块链作为分布式账本的一种实现形式,进一步增强了数据的防篡改能力。区块链中的每个区块都包含多个交易记录,而每个区块与前一个区块通过哈希函数链接在一起。这意味着,若某个区块中的数据被篡改,后续的所有区块信息均会被影响,哈希值也会随之改变,从而使得整个链条失效。这种链接结构为数据完整性提供了额外的保障。
智能合约则是另一个增强数据安全的工具。智能合约是一种自我执行的合约,程序代码被写入到区块链中,可以在确保设定的条件被满足之前,自动执行合约中的条款。它降低了人为干预的可能性,使得交易和交互更加透明与可信。智能合约的使用可以有效防止依赖传统合约过程中的篡改行为。
在分布式账本中,参与节点被要求验证和确认每一次交易,这种共识机制使得数据的修改需要大量节点的共同同意。常见的共识算法包括工作量证明(PoW)、权益证明(PoS)等。这些算法通过要求节点提供计算能力或抵押资产,确保只有经过验证的交易才会被加入账本。即使某些节点试图提交不合法的交易,也必须经过多数节点的认可,才能进入主账本,极大增强了数据的抗篡改能力。
分布式账本的透明性也在很大程度上减少了数据篡改的可能性。所有的交易记录对所有参与者都是可见的,这让任何试图篡改数据的行为都难以隐瞒。一旦发现数据不一致,相关参与者可以迅速采取措施,或者主动向相应的监管机构报告。而这种透明性不仅让违法行为显露,也能促进各方之间的相互信任。
尽管分布式账本技术具有出色的防篡改能力,但依然存在一些潜在风险。比如,若私钥被盗,攻击者可以用它访问用户的资产及交易信息,导致数据损失。这一方面要求用户在使用此类技术时,必须妥善保管自己的密钥,并采取多重身份验证等措施。
数据篡改的防护能力强弱也与分布式账本的设计和实现有密切关系。不同的平台和技术框架可能对安全性、可用性、性能等多方面有所不同。在选择和实施分布式账本时,应考虑其在特定应用场景下的适用性以及潜在风险。
智能合约和共识机制有助于减少数据篡改的机会,但也需要开发者注意代码漏洞以及设计缺陷,这可能为攻击者留下可乘之机。对于分布式账本的用户而言,理解底层
推荐图标 推荐

链上数据隐私与安全监测之间如何平衡?

智能合约审计过程中,链上安全监测应关注哪些方面?

如何确保链上安全监测的结果具有准确性和可靠性?

链上安全监测的自动化程度能达到多少?

区块链协议的升级对链上安全监测有何影响?